Jealous ex-husband shoots monk in Thailand

A man was arrested for shooting the deputy abbot of Wat Ton Fan because his ex-wife made frequent visits to his temple in Chiang Rai, the northernmost province of Thailand. A monk at the temple told investigators that he heard gunshots coming out from the deputy abbot's room. He then witnessed the man walking of the same room afterwards. The man then drove away in his pickup truck. The deputy abbot was severely injured in the body and left leg. Police later arrested the at his home, which is only two kilometers away from the temple.
It was later revealed from his testimony, that man became jealous after finding out that his ex-wife frequently visited the deputy abbot to hear her fortune told. He originally drank alcohol to ease heartbreak but then decided to pay the deputy abbot a visit and shot him.
